Résumé

This paper presents a near lossless reversible system which allows a user to protect privacy in video surveillance (or still images) by replacing sensitive RofIs (Regions of interest) by its edges using steganography while keeping visual quality needed for security almost in real time. Our proposed system outperforms the state-of-the-art methods by fulfilling four criteria which are near lossless Reversible, Fast Computation (integrated in real time), Usability (preserves shape and motion of people to still recognize events) and Privacy protection (no more possibility to recognize people). The effectiveness of the proposed filter has been demonstrated using some face recognition algorithms on different images.
